BRAMBLES is a very small detached house of 46m², built sometime between 2007 and 2011, which could now be worth an estimated £438,991. It was last sold for £275,000 in February 2007, which was around 4% below the average February 2007 detached price in the Somerset local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was March 2024,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was C.

What might BRAMBLES be worth now?

BRAMBLES might now be worth an estimated £438,991.

This is based on house price inflation of 59.6%, between February 2007 and May 2026, for detached houses, in the Somerset local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 59.6%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for BRAMBLES of £275,000 on 20th February 2007. For the value to have increased from £275,000 to £438,991 over the eighteen years and nine months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of BRAMBLES has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Somerset local authority area.
  • The February 2007 sale price of £275,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of BRAMBLES has not materially changed since February 2007.
